Description

This Norton Critical Edition includes:

  • Sheila Murnaghan's celebrated new translation of Sophocles' famed Greek tragedy depicting the deadly conflict between Antigone--daughter of Oedipus--and her uncle Creon, the unyielding new ruler of Thebes.
  • A full introduction exploring the themes and performance history of the play, a detailed note on the translation, and explanatory annotations by Sheila Murnaghan.
  • In "Contexts," ancient sources translated by Sheila Murnaghan that provide cultural backgrounds and are accompanied by modern perspectives.
  • In "Criticism," essays on the themes of the play, including perspectives on gender relations, Athenian political institutions, and the legacy of the play in modern adaptations.
  • A chronology and a selected bibliography.
